Results for "dtf transfers meaning"

DTF transfers, or Direct-to-Film transfers, are a printing method used to transfer designs onto various materials, particularly fabrics. This technique involves printing a design onto a special film and then using heat to transfer the design onto the desired surface.

Introduction

DTF transfers have gained popularity in the crafting and apparel industry due to their versatility and ease of use. This innovative printing method allows you to create vibrant, high-quality designs that adhere well to different materials, making it an ideal choice for custom clothing, accessories, and promotional items.

Whether you're a hobbyist looking to personalize your projects or a business owner aiming to offer custom products, understanding DTF transfers is essential. Here are some key points about DTF transfers:
  • Versatile Applications: DTF transfers can be applied to a variety of surfaces, including cotton, polyester, and blends, making them suitable for T-shirts, tote bags, and more.
  • High-Quality Prints: This method produces vibrant colors and fine details, ensuring your designs stand out.
  • User-Friendly Process: DTF transfers are easy to use, requiring minimal equipment and allowing for quick production times.
  • Durability: Once transferred, the designs are generally resistant to washing and fading, ensuring long-lasting results.

By incorporating DTF transfers into your projects, you can achieve professional-looking results that are both appealing and durable. FAQs

What are DTF transfers used for?

DTF transfers are primarily used for customizing fabrics and materials, making them perfect for T-shirts, bags, and promotional items.

How do DTF transfers work?

DTF transfers work by printing a design onto a special film, which is then transferred onto a material using heat and pressure.

What materials can DTF transfers be applied to?

DTF transfers can be applied to a variety of materials, including cotton, polyester, and blends.

Are DTF transfers durable?

Yes, DTF transfers are known for their durability, with designs typically resistant to washing and fading.

Do I need special equipment for DTF transfers?

While DTF transfers require a heat press and a printer capable of printing on film, they are generally user-friendly and accessible for both hobbyists and businesses.
